您当前的位置:首页 > TAG信息列表 > wp-load.php
从2个不同的WP安装获取最新帖子
我有三个WordPress安装(不能使用多站点;不能使用RSS/Atom提要),我正在尝试在主站点主页上显示两个子站点中每一个子站点最近10篇文章的日期排序列表。网站的组织方式如下:https://www.example.comhttps://www.example.com/editorialshttps://www.example.com/news这是WordPress的三个独立安装,但是共享同一个数据库(当然,使用不同的db前缀)。我尝试创建一个调用wp load的循环。php函数,但我似乎无法重置它
WP-加载而不加载插件
我正在为我的服务器构建一个“控制面板”,并希望使用我的Wordpress用户库来控制登录功能,以及能够显示一些帖子。我已经设置了一些定义并包括wp负载:define( \'COOKIE_DOMAIN\', false ); define( \'DISABLE_WP_CRON\', true ); define( \'WP_USE_THEMES\', false ); define( \'WP_CACHE\', false ); // define( \'SHORTINIT\
如何在不需要wp-Load的情况下获得选项值?
我正在开发主题,以便在之前进行销售。我想在头部获取选项值。但由于checkoptions尚未调用,我需要调用wp load。php。但来自themeforest的审查人员表示,wp负载。在任何情况下都不应调用php。因此,您可以指导我如何在不需要wp负载的情况下执行相同的操作。php?这是我的女朋友<?php $root = dirname(dirname(dirname(dirname(dirname(__FILE__))))); if ( file_exis
在单独的WP网站上显示来自一个WP网站的内容
我有两个完全独立的WP网站设置。不同的域,不同的数据库。我管理它们,它们都托管在专用服务器上。我试图包含一些基本内容,这些内容只需要比RSS提要多一点。我需要从SITE-1中提取数据并在SITE-2上显示,使用循环中的基本WP格式。我看遍了所有地方,这似乎都是不可能的。我试着打电话给wp load。php,但无法使其工作,甚至不确定这是否是正确的方式。我可以访问这两个站点的根服务器,必要时甚至可以访问服务器根。有什么办法吗?谢谢
Subdomain redirect problem
Wordpress已安装到我的根目录(/根/)。我有一个子域名(dammani.techbrij.com),我想从子域名访问主域名的一些文件。我做了以下事情:include_once(\'/root/wp-config.php\'); include_once(\'/root/wp-load.php\'); include_once(\'/root/wp-includes/wp-db.php\'); 现在,“http://techbrij.com/dammani“工作正常,但是”
在我的多站点Wordpress安装的子域中加载WP环境的最佳方式是什么?
我有一个WP multisite的子文件夹安装,比如说在“domain.com”。我现在需要在域的子域中加载WP环境。例如“sub1.domain.com”、“sub2.domain.com”。。。“subN.domain.com”。请注意,这些子域与WP博客不对应。但我确实需要访问登录的用户、数据库等。我已经设置了通配符子域来加载一个php文件,该文件将显示我对任何特定子域所需的内容,并且我在该文件的早期包含了“wp load.php”。问题是,在“ms settings.php”的第99行附近,它重定
对未定义函数的调用问题
我知道还有其他更好的方法来实现我的目标,但我必须使用这个解决方案。我有两个样式表:style.css - 常规样式表style-dynamic.php - 链接到第一个的动态样式表,我在第二个中使用了一些PHP代码,如:#body { background-color: <?php echo get_option(\'theme_background\'); ?>; } 现在关键是style-dynamic.php 文件不知道WordPress函数,上面的代码
在外部PHP文件中加载wp-load.php会引发未知错误
我正在加载wp负载。php,以便访问我用来处理表单提交的php文件中的WP函数。在localhost和我测试过的每台服务器上(除了一台之外),一切都很好。但是,它不适用于一个特定的服务器(在rackspace上运行)。我这样加载它:$oldURL = dirname(__FILE__); $newURL = str_replace(DIRECTORY_SEPARATOR . \'wp-content\' . DIRECTORY_SEPARATOR . \'plugins\' . DIRECTORY
你能预测的最早的动作钩子是什么?
在解决this question 是在init 动作是通过将序列从其功能中移除来触发的,这让我思考,在WP加载序列中是否有我可以将函数挂接到的更早的序列?
初始化WordPress环境以在真正的cron脚本中使用
我必须通过real cron运行PHP脚本(WP cron太不可靠)。在该脚本中,我需要$wpdb将数据插入WordPress表。当然,由于WordPress不会初始化,所以$wpdb将不可用。正当所以,我的问题是如何“包括”WordPress/初始化WordPress环境来执行这些任务?require\\u once(“wp load.php”)怎么样?
在不包含wp-load的情况下将css包含在PHP中吗?
我有一个由PHP生成的CSS文件。In my file it says...header(\"Content-type: text/css\"); define(\'WP_USE_THEMES\', false); include \'../../../../wp-load.php\'; 我读过,包括wp负载。像这样的php不好。我这样做是为了让那里的环境更好。这样做的“正确”方式是什么?
带有Style.php和WordPress函数的wp_enQueue_style
我使用wp\\u enqueue\\u样式添加样式表,如下所示:<?php wp_enqueue_style( \'theme-style\', get_template_directory_uri() . \'/style.php\', false, \'1.0\', \'all\' ); ?> 工作正常,但I need to run a Wordpress function in the style.php file. 样式表文件不知道核心是否存在。This is what I\
从外部PHP页面获取当前用户数据
我有一个与WordPress上的模板/主题相同级别的PHP页面。我需要能够从该页面获取当前登录的用户详细信息。我试过这个:require_once( $_SERVER[\'DOCUMENT_ROOT\'] . \'/wp-load.php\' ); global $current_user; $current_user = wp_get_current_user(); var_dump( $current_user ); 但它什么也没回来。0 像user_id
在使用MultiSite时,如何从外部脚本加载WordPress?
Possible Duplicate:Using WordPress functions on other sites 我有一个外部脚本,需要加载WordPress才能访问WordPress功能。在过去,我通过包含wp负载成功地做到了这一点。php。但是,在使用多站点时,这不起作用。它似乎被记录为一个bughere.是否有人有任何变通方法或解决方案?
用AJAX加载下一个WordPress帖子?
我发现了一个很棒的插件,它可以用Ajax加载下一篇文章。http://www.problogdesign.com/wordpress/load-next-wordpress-posts-with-ajax但是,它不适用于自定义帖子类型。代码看起来相当简单。知道如何编辑代码以使用自定义帖子类型吗?谢谢
为什么WP在源代码的头部加载了这么多文件?我如何对其进行优化?
我注意到wordpress将一堆文件加载到网站的头部。这看起来非常草率,并披露了有关网站文件结构的重要信息。根据安装了多少插件,一个站点可以轻松拥有10个以上的插件<link> 和<script> 标签。我理解这些文件是如何协同工作的,但它确实看起来过于杂乱无章。也就是说,有没有办法对此进行优化,并以某种方式合并某些文件以减少加载的文件数?可以从中获得一些好处,例如改进的性能和安全性。如果有人有任何建议,请告诉我。
在WordPress文件之外使用WordPress函数的正确方式是什么?
我读到了关于在WordPress文件之外初始化WordPress函数的两种方法,因此我们可以在WordPress博客之外的任何页面或网站上使用这些函数。这两种方法中哪一种是正确的?如果两种方法都正确,那么每种方法的用例是什么?使用一种方法和另一种方法有什么区别?Method 1:<?php define(\'WP_USE_THEMES\', false); require(\'./wp-blog-header.php\'); ?> Method
使用wp-blog-Header的外部WordPress页面
我正在核心wordpress安装外部设置网站的一些部分,但我仍然希望使用内置的wpdb功能和/或wordpress的头文件。我按照wordpress中概述的说明设置标题: <? require(\'../cms/wp-blog-header.php\'); define(\'WP_USE_THEMES\', false); . . ?> 一切都很好。我可以使用wordpress的内置功能,同时扩展我的网站以使用其他功能。在一种情况下,该
从非核心php文件访问BloInfo、Get_Option和plugins_url
我正在创建一个插件,插件目录中有一个php文件,可以通过自定义重写url直接访问该文件。我需要这个文件能够使用标题中提到的三个功能。目前,我正在包括wp负载。php文件,它使我能够访问所有这些函数。然而,我一直在读到不应该包括wp负载,因为它可能不总是在同一个位置,而且它包括可能不需要的wordpress文件。这就是我如何包含wp负载:$wp_base = explode($_SERVER[\'PHP_SELF\'], $_SERVER[\'SCRIPT_FILENAME\']); require
什么是Global WordPress对象?
我曾试图在smarty模板中加载wordpress,但我遇到了许多与“致命错误:在非对象上调用成员函数the\\u function()”相同的错误。此类错误的解决方案是在加载wordpress之前声明wordpress全局对象,如下所示:global $wp_rewrite; 是否有这些对象的列表,我可以使用它们来声明所有这些对象,这样我就不会再次出现任何错误?